Quite a few overseas customers ask us how a finished D38999/20FD18PC wall‑mount receptacle comes together in‑house. Many only see the end‑product, with little idea what goes on during production.
Everything kicks off with mould tooling and CNC machining work. For this Series III part, insulators and sealing bodies are completed via moulding process. Shell parts — socket shell and plug shell — are turned out on our CNC machines. Tolerance control matters a lot here. If dimensional deviation goes wrong at this stage, mating problems will show up on finished units later on.
Once insulators and sealing bodies are ready, workers assemble them into insulator components. Next step brings shell hardware and insulator components together. That is how we get complete D38999 series connectors like D38999/20FD18PC.
We’ve met buyers who only focus on final specs, ignoring manufacturing consistency. For D38999/20FD18PC, anti‑tilt insulator structure, shell plating quality and contact position precision all trace back to these early‑stage processes. Bad moulding or loose CNC tolerances will cause poor shielding or unstable connection out on site.
